Duties include providing pre‑construction and on‑site owner representation for medium—to large construction projects, either as part of a team or working independently, depending on the size and complexity of the project. Responsibilities include managing cost, schedule, and/or quality on behalf of the client/owner. Typical duties include:
- Reviewing project schedules to verify they are complete, feasible, and reasonable. Specific scheduling experience is not required but desired.
- Reviewing and tracking progress against the accepted schedule.
- Participate and/or lead progress meetings. Prepare meeting minutes or review meeting minutes prepared by others to verify completeness and accuracy.
- Monitor submittal workflow to verify timely submission, review, and approvals. Tracking and expediting the resolution of critical submittals.
- Monitor Request for Information (RFI) workflow for timely responses. Assisting in resolving owner‑related RFIs.
- Performing site walks to observe and document construction progress
- Provide quality management, including participation in preparatory/pre‑installation meetings, and perform or oversee the performance of Quality Assurance (QA) inspections to verify that work is being performed in compliance with contract requirements.
- Performing or overseeing the preparation of daily field reports.
- Document and track issues until resolution, including working collaboratively with the contractor, designer, and owner to resolve issues as they arise.
- Review contractor monthly payment applications.
- Review change order proposals for entitlement and price, including preparing independent estimates as necessary and leading or assisting in negotiations.
- Coordinate and oversee other third‑party owner contractors.
- Coordinate punchlist and acceptance with the designer and other project stakeholders.
- Monitor and verify completion of closeout requirements, including owner training, operations and maintenance manuals, warranties, and stock materials.
